Asia-Pacific Multi-Vendor Support Services Market Analysis and Forecast (2025-2035)
The Asia-Pacific Multi-Vendor Support Services Market is witnessing robust growth, propelled by rapid technological advancements and an increasing need for integrated support across hardware, software, and networking platforms. Organizations are adopting these services to optimize operational efficiency, minimize downtime, and ensure seamless system integration. The market is projected to experience substantial expansion, underpinned by the rising demand for digital infrastructure and managed services, as well as evolving regional regulatory frameworks. Major players are investing heavily in innovation, driving service reliability and scalability, which positions the market for significant progression through 2035.
Latest Market Dynamics
Key Drivers
Accelerating digital transformation initiatives across enterprises and governments, leading to increased adoption of support services by companies like IBM
integrating advanced automation.
Growing complexity in IT environments, pushing demand for centralized, unified vendor support, highlighted by Fujitsu’s multi-vendor service expansion in APAC.
Key Trends
Shift towards AI-driven and automated support solutions, where HPE is leveraging AI to enhance predictive maintenance and issue resolution.
Expansion of hybrid and cloud-based support models, exemplified by Dell Technologies focusing on multi-cloud support strategies in Asia-Pacific.
Key Opportunities
Rising need among SMEs for cost-efficient, value-added multi-vendor support, with companies like Lenovo launching dedicated SME support packages.
Healthcare sector’s digitalization, creating opportunities for tailored support solutions, as demonstrated by Oracle’s recent healthcare IT support growth in Asia.
Key Challenges
Regional disparities in IT infrastructure maturity, making unified solution deployment by Hitachi more complex across Southeast Asia.
Intensifying price competition and commoditization, putting pressure on service margins as highlighted in recent NetApp service pricing strategies.
Key Restraints
Data privacy regulations posing compliance hurdles, where Huawei faces additional scrutiny in several APAC markets.
Limited skilled workforce available for cross-platform support, noted by Wipro’s increased investment in training and certification programs.

Asia-Pacific Multi-Vendor Support Services Market Revenue (USD Million), 2020-2035
Market revenue for multi-vendor support services in the Asia-Pacific region is projected to grow from USD 4,500 million in 2021 to over USD 12,870 million by 2035. The surge is fueled by heightened investments in digital infrastructure and an increasing number of organizations demanding centralized support for complex IT environments. Growth is expected to accelerate post-2025, reflecting enterprises’ ICT modernization projects and the rise of managed and cloud services.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) indicates a strong upward trajectory, presenting lucrative opportunities for established and emerging players.
Asia-Pacific Multi-Vendor Support Services Market YOY Growth (%), 2020-2035
Year-over-year growth rates in the Asia-Pacific multi-vendor support services market show significant momentum leading up to 2025, with growth rates peaking at 11% as new solutions and digital adoption intensify. After 2025, growth remains robust but stabilizes around 8% as the market matures and organizations fully integrate multi-vendor services into their digital operating models. YOY variation highlights periods of accelerated adoption during technological transitions and economic recovery phases.

June 2024: IBM launches AI-enhanced multi-vendor support platform for APAC clients, offering real-time analytics to optimize incident resolution.
July 2024: Fujitsu announces expansion of its unified support operations center in Singapore, strengthening regional foothold.
August 2024: Lenovo introduces SME-focused managed support services across India and Southeast Asia, targeting digital transformation support.
September 2024: Dell Technologies partners with major telecom player in Japan to roll out hybrid cloud support across multi-vendor environments.
October 2024: Hitachi unveils advanced IoT-enabled maintenance suite for industrial and manufacturing multi-vendor systems in the APAC region.
